I know you are getting a lot of different answers. But the truth is just learn anything. The first five months (or less depending on how much time you put into it) is basically the same thing. Variables, loops, decisions, input output and basic stuff that translates almost identically. After that you can worry about what language best suits your needs. To start though learn the concepts in some language, then assess your goals. Learning syntax after already having a basis in concepts couldn't be easier. I learned c++ first and when I switched to java it took like 1/10th of the time to get to about the same level
